Chapter 57 Core Meltdown
The holographic image distorted violently the moment Lin Mo slammed into the control panel, turning into a blinding snowflake. The alarm stopped abruptly, and the entire control room fell into a deathly silence, with only the enormous "Ark" embryo throbbing more violently in the nutrient solution, as if responding to some invisible fear.
"He's cutting off communications, preparing to run away." Lin Mo grabbed Su Ya, who was about to rush towards the embryo culture tank, and scanned the surroundings with sharp eyes. "Acha, hack into the main control system and lock all exits!"
"It's too late, Lin Mo!" Acha's anxious voice came through the earpiece. "I detected an abnormal surge in the energy readings of the underground reactor! 'The Butcher' initiated the meltdown procedure before cutting off communications. This is not a bluff; this platform will become a miniature sun in ten minutes!"
Before the words were even finished, a violent tremor came from beneath their feet. The steel structure of the platform emitted a teeth-grinding metallic twisting sound, the emergency lights overhead flickered wildly, and several steel plates from the ceiling crashed down, kicking up a cloud of dust.
"Brother, it's too late..." Su Ya's face was ashen, her eyes fixed on the throbbing embryo. She covered her ears in anguish, "It's screaming... It doesn't want to die... It's begging me..."
"Please?" Lin Mo's heart sank. He looked at the huge culture tank, and through the dark blue nutrient solution, he seemed to see countless distorted human faces wandering around the embryos—the remains of countless failed experimental subjects, the cornerstone of the "Ark's" birth.
"It's a monster built from countless lives, Suya, don't let it affect you!" Lin Mo tried to pull Suya away from the eerie glass wall.
But Suya stubbornly broke free from his grasp. She raised her head, a resolute glint flashing in her eyes, a glint completely different from the gentle girl she usually was.
"Brother, listen to me." Suya's voice was exceptionally clear amidst the deafening alarm. "I'm not being influenced by it, I'm... understanding it. I have its 'key' in my genes, I can sense its core logic. It's like a runaway baby right now. If no one takes over its control system, it will release all its toxins before it melts down, turning this sea area into a dead zone."
"Then what are you going to do?" Lin Mo's heart jumped into his throat.
"I'm going to connect to it." Suya turned and walked towards a neural interface on the side of the culture tank, where a thin conduit led to the embryo's core. "Using my genetic sequence, I'll force it into hibernation mode. Once it's in hibernation, the reactor's overload pressure will decrease, giving us time to evacuate."
"No! This is too dangerous!" Lin Mo refused decisively. "That's the 'Butcher's' trap. Once you fall into it, your consciousness might be devoured!"
"That's the only way!" Suya suddenly raised her voice, tears welling up in her eyes, but stubbornly refusing to fall. "Brother, you always protect me, shielding me behind you. But this time, I want to protect you. I don't want to see you die here because of me. I am 'The Key,' this is my fate, and this is my choice."
Boom!
Another loud bang, and a corner of the control room collapsed, revealing the dark depths of the sea below. Icy seawater rushed in, instantly submerging ankles.
Only seven minutes left in the countdown.
Looking into Su Ya's resolute eyes, at her face so similar to the mother in his memory, Lin Mo felt a thousand words stuck in his chest, finally turning into a hoarse growl: "Acha! Prepare the emergency evacuation boat! Su Ya, I'm giving you three minutes. If you don't wake up in three minutes, I'll blow up this damned embryo and jump into the sea with you!"
"Mmm!" Suya nodded emphatically, then turned and lunged toward the neural connection interface.
She inserted the connector into the barcode slot behind her neck, took a deep breath, and closed her eyes.
In an instant, the previously violently pulsating "Ark" embryo suddenly paused. Then, a strange blue light flowed from Suya's body into the embryo through the conduit. The previously turbid nutrient solution began to clear, and the embryo's pulsation gradually stabilized, changing from frantic roars to even breathing.
"Brother...it's quieted down..." Suya's voice came through the communicator, tinged with weariness and relief. "The reactor pressure...is decreasing..."
"Great!" Acha's voice was filled with surprise. "The reactor readings are returning to normal thresholds! Suya, you did it! Come back quickly, we're leaving right away!"
However, Lin Mo's brows furrowed tightly. He stared at the slowly unfolding embryo in the culture tank, a strange chill creeping up his spine. Although the embryo was still, the texture on its surface was subtly changing, as if greedily absorbing the delicate life force.
"Suya, unplug the connector!" Lin Mo shouted and rushed towards Suya.
Just then, Suya's body trembled violently. She opened her eyes, and a faint, eerie blue light, the same as that of an embryo, flashed in her pupils.
"Brother..." She turned her head, a strange yet innocent smile on her face, "I feel like... I've become one with it. It tells me it doesn't want to stay here... it wants to see the outside world..."
Lin Mo rushed to her and grabbed her wrist, only to find that her body temperature was frighteningly low.
"Whether it wants to or not, it has to leave now!" Lin Mo no longer hesitated and forcibly severed the neural connection.
Suya slumped softly into his arms, her face as pale as paper, but her eyes regained their clarity. She smiled weakly, "Brother, don't be afraid... I... locked it up..."
"Walk!"
Lin Mo picked up Su Ya and rushed towards the passage outside the control room. The drilling platform behind them was still burning, but the huge "Ark" embryo, in the dark blue liquid, slowly and greedily opened its invisible eyes.
